Warning Signs You Need Commercial Water Removal

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your commercial property, it's a sign of hidden moisture. This can lead to mold growth and further damage which can be costly and time-consuming to fix.

Water Stains or Warping on Flooring or Walls

Water stains or warping on your flooring or walls are a clear sign of water damage. This can lead to further damage and even structural issues which can put your employees and customers at risk.

Commercial Water Removal Cost In Roxboro, NC

The cost of Commercial Water Removal in Roxboro, NC, will v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Prices can range from $500 to $2,500 or more depending on the extent of the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Dehumidification and air purification $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ment used
Cleaning and sanitizing $100 - $500 Size of affected area and type of cleaning products used
